Jay Ratliff - DT (rank: 25), Dallas
Cowboys NT Jay Ratliff (questionable,knee) will play Sunday against the Seahawks, a source tells Tim MacMahon.
"If he wakes up and isn't feeling it, then all bets are off," the source said. "But right now, he's planning on giving it a go," said MacMahon's source. We're still considering Ratliff a game-time decision.
Source: ESPN.com
